Adminer - Strumento di gestione del database
>
Adminer (ex phpMinAdmin) è uno strumento di gestione database completo scritto in PHP. Si compone di un singolo file PHP pronto per essere distribuito al server di destinazione. Adminer è disponibile per MySQL, MariaDB, PostgreSQL, SQLite, MS SQL, Oracle, Elasticsearch, MongoDB, e altro ancora.
< >
< >
Traduzione:
Traduzione: Copia tutti i comandi
Traduzione: Generare PDF
< >
< >
## Tabella dei contenuti
- [Installazione]
- [Configurazione](#configuration)
- [Connessioni database](#database-connections)
- [Operazioni database](#database-operations)
- [Table Management](#table-management]
- [Operazioni dati](_LINK_5__)
- [SQL Editor](#sql-editor)
- [Import/Export](#importexport)
- [Gestione utente](#user-management_)
- [Sicurezza]
- [Customization](_LINK_10___)
- [Le migliori pratiche](_LINK_11__)
## Installazione
### Installazione di base
Traduzione:
### Installazione Docker
Traduzione:
### Configurazione server Web
Traduzione:
Traduzione:
### Requisiti PHP
Traduzione:
## Configurazione
### Configurazione di base
Traduzione:
### Configurazione ambientale-Specifica
Traduzione:
### Sistema Plugin
Traduzione:
## Collegamenti database
### Parametri di connessione
Traduzione:
### SSL/TLS Configurazione
Traduzione:
### Connessione Piscina
Traduzione:
## Operazioni di database
### Gestione dei database
Traduzione:
### Operazioni di schema
#
### Backup e ripristino
Traduzione:
## Gestione della tabella
### Creazione della tabella
Traduzione:
### Modifica della tabella
Traduzione:
### Gestione dell'indice
Traduzione:
## Operazioni dei dati
### Inserimento dei dati
Traduzione:
### Aggiornamenti dei dati
Traduzione:
### Cancellazione dei dati
Traduzione:
### Data querying
Traduzione:
## SQL Editor
### Esecuzione della query
Traduzione:
### Ottimizzazione delle query
Traduzione:
### Procedure e Funzioni memorizzate
Traduzione:
## Importo/Esporto
### Importazione dei dati
Traduzione:
Traduzione:
### Esportazione dei dati
Traduzione:
### Backup e ripristino
Traduzione:
Traduzione:
## Gestione utente
### Creazione e gestione dell'utente
Traduzione:
### Gestione delle autorizzazioni
Traduzione:
### Politiche di sicurezza
Traduzione:
## Sicurezza
### Controllo accessi
Traduzione:
### Protezione dei dati
Traduzione:
### SSL/TLS Configurazione
#
## Personalizzazione
### Temi e Styling
Traduzione:
### Sviluppo del plugin
Traduzione:
## Migliori Pratiche
### Ottimizzazione delle prestazioni
Traduzione:
### Indurimento di sicurezza
Traduzione:
### Manutenzione e Monitoraggio
Traduzione:
---
## Sintesi
Adminer è uno strumento di gestione del database leggero e potente che fornisce funzionalità complete di gestione del database attraverso un singolo file PHP. Questo cheatsheet copre caratteristiche essenziali, pratiche di sicurezza e opzioni di personalizzazione per una gestione efficace del database.
♪Key Strengths: ♪
- ♪ Lightweight ♪ Distribuzione di file PHP singolo
- **Multi-Database Support**: Funziona con MySQL, PostgreSQL, SQLite e altro
- **User-Friendly Interface**: interfaccia web intuitiva
- **Extensible**: Sistema Plugin per funzionalità aggiuntive
- **Secure**: funzionalità di sicurezza integrate e opzioni di personalizzazione
**Migliori casi di utilizzo: **
- Funzioni rapide di gestione del database
- Ambienti di hosting condivisi
- Sviluppo e sperimentazione
- Gestione del database remoto
- alternativa leggera a phpMyAdmin
** Considerazioni importanti:
- La configurazione di sicurezza è fondamentale per l'uso di produzione
- Ottimizzazione delle prestazioni necessaria per grandi database
- Aggiornamenti regolari consigliati per le patch di sicurezza
- Il controllo di accesso e le restrizioni IP dovrebbero essere implementate
- Audit logging essenziale per la conformità e il monitoraggio della sicurezza
Seguendo le pratiche e le tecniche delineate in questo cheatsheet, è possibile utilizzare efficacemente Adminer per gestire i database mantenendo la sicurezza, le prestazioni e l'affidabilità nelle operazioni del database.
Traduzione:
copia funzioneToClipboard() {}
const commands = document.querySelectorAll('code');
tutti i Comandi = '';
comandi. per ogni(cmd => AllCommands += cmd.textContent + '\n');
navigatore.clipboard.writeText(tutti iComandi);
alert('Tutti i comandi copiati a clipboard!');
#
funzione generaPDF() {
finestra.print();
#
< >